Knife TOGO Magnum Jungle Devil by TOGO, model 02MB207, fixed-blade outdoor knife
The TOGO Magnum Jungle Devil is a fixed-blade outdoor knife designed for general field and survival tasks. Constructed as a single-piece blade and handle assembly, it offers a straightforward, robust tool for cutting, slicing and light chopping when camping, bushcrafting or hiking. The knife's profile and balance prioritise practical handling and durability in variable outdoor conditions.
The fixed-blade design removes jointed parts, increasing structural strength and reducing maintenance needs. Its solid construction provides consistent edge alignment and reliable force transfer for tasks like slicing cordage, preparing kindling and general camp chores. The knife's ergonomic grip supports controlled cutting motions, while the blade geometry is suited to both fine and heavier cutting tasks without frequent re-sharpening under normal use.
The TOGO Magnum Jungle Devil is intended for general outdoor use and light to moderate tasks. It may not be the best choice for heavy-duty splitting, large-diameter wood processing, or precision tasks that require a specialised blade (for example, filleting or fine woodworking). Users who need a full-sized chopping tool or advanced carving blade should consider a different specialised tool.
Hold the knife with a secure grip and use controlled strokes for cutting and slicing. For light chopping or batonning, employ a suitable baton tool and strike only on the spine or a reinforced section as intended, keeping hands clear of the cutting path. Maintain a safe clearing around your work area, cut away from the body, and use the correct cutting angle for the task to preserve the edge. After use, clean the blade, dry thoroughly and apply light protective oil if storing for extended periods.
For routine outdoor use, keep the blade clean and sharp, carry the knife in a secure sheath, and practice safe handling techniques. Use the knife within its intended scope—camp tasks, bushcraft and survival—avoiding heavy timber work to maintain blade condition and user safety.
